Hi, I need some help with an idea in the works.
You know the Ghost Ark/Doomsday Ark kit has all those spare necrons if you decide to make the Doomsday Ark? Well I decided to use these bodies for flayed ones by covering up the front chest/arms with green stuff to represent flesh (I've also got other spare bits from other armies for extra flesh)
But here's the problem, I just don't know how to create the arms. A possible choice is the spare bits from the kits, not every weapon is being used... but this doesn't solve how I'm going to create the claw arma
Does anyone have any idea how to solve this?

Dark Eldar are your friend in this case. If you look on ebay you can get old 3rd Ed DE for a song usually & their rifles have bayonets & blades on the hilts that make perfect claws not to mention the pistol/ ccw hands have extra blades as well.
 
See the thumbs on my warsmith's claws? They're made from DE rifle blades.
